LaSalle Solar 1 is a 2 MW solar photovoltaic power plant located in LaSalle County, Illinois. The plant began operating in 2025 and has a single generator. It is owned and operated by Pivot Energy. The plant utilizes a fixed tilt solar tracking system.
LaSalle Solar 1 operates within the Midcontinent Independent Transmission System Operator (MISO) balancing authority and the ReliabilityFirst Corporation (RFC) NERC region. It is the 93rd largest solar plant in Illinois out of 320, and ranks 4654th nationally out of 7108 solar plants.
